We all knew he would eventually, but Mark Noble signed his new contract at the club today.

He’s put pen-to-paper on a five year deal with an option of a further year, which takes him up until at least 2020. Happy days.

Noble has been superb for us this season, and for most of his West Ham career to date, and he deserves the new deal and everything else that will inevitably follow.

Hopefully that’s the armband on a permanent basis, a testimonial and some major silverware before he eventually hangs up his boots.

Mr. West Ham is currently holds the club record for the most appearances in the Premier League and has mode over 300 first-team appearances in all competitions.

He’s one of us, is Mark. He’s well on course to being a one club man. I already class him as a West Ham legend, and it’s a farce that he’s never been called up for England.

But anyway, here’s to another five years of Mark Noble in claret and blue…
